Understanding Why the Download Matters
Before pressing any download button, it helps to understand why the source and version of an ASCVD risk calculator matters. Risk calculators are based on complex equations derived from population studies. The most commonly cited model in the U.S. aligns with the pooled cohort equations introduced in major guideline updates. When you download a tool from a reputable source, you are more likely to receive recent updates, corrected coefficients, and transparent methodology. Tools hosted by official organizations often include the same risk equations that appear in guideline documents, plus clarifying notes on data ranges, age limits, and interpretation. These subtle details can directly influence clinical guidance, especially for patients who fall near thresholds for statin therapy or other preventive measures.

Step-by-Step: How to Download the ASCVD Risk Calculator
Downloading the ASCVD Risk Calculator can mean different things depending on your environment. Here is a professional workflow to ensure you get the tool you need:
1. Identify Your Platform
Determine if you need a web-based calculator, a desktop tool, a spreadsheet-based solution, or a mobile app. Many clinicians prefer a web-based tool for quick access, while researchers might want a downloadable spreadsheet for batch processing in population studies.
2. Verify the Model Version
Confirm that the calculator aligns with the pooled cohort equations and is updated to match contemporary guideline recommendations. Check the version history or release notes, if available.
3. Download from a Trusted Publisher
Whether you are using an app store or a web repository, always verify the organization name, update date, and endorsements. Major professional associations may also host or endorse tools, which adds credibility.
4. Validate the Output with Sample Inputs
After downloading, test the calculator with known inputs. Use a sample case and compare results with an online version or a published risk example. This step ensures you are using the correct formula and that the output aligns with expected values.
5. Store Securely and Update Regularly
If you are downloading an offline tool or a spreadsheet, store it in a secure directory and track updates. Add a reminder to check for new versions annually or when major guidelines are updated.
Using the Calculator Responsibly: Clinical Context and Shared Decisions
The ASCVD Risk Calculator is a decision support tool, not a diagnostic device. Risk estimates should be interpreted within the broader clinical context, including family history, lifestyle, and comorbidities not captured by standard variables. For patients who fall near treatment thresholds, the calculator can support a transparent discussion around lifestyle changes, statin use, or further risk stratification strategies.
Key Variables Typically Used
- Age and sex
- Race (when available in the model)
- Total cholesterol and HDL levels
- Systolic blood pressure and treatment status
- Diabetes status
- Smoking status
Practical Tips for Healthcare Teams
When a clinic team adopts a downloadable risk calculator, it should be integrated into workflows. For example, the calculator can be part of a preventive care checklist during annual wellness visits. Nurses can enter values prior to the physician’s consult, allowing for more time to discuss risk reduction. If a practice uses an electronic health record (EHR), ask if there is a validated calculator embedded in the system to minimize manual data entry.
Workflow Integration Table
| Workflow Stage | Action | Value Added |
|---|---|---|
| Pre-visit Planning | Collect lipid panel and BP values | Ensures complete data for risk estimation |
| During Visit | Run ASCVD risk estimate with patient | Supports shared decision-making and education |
| Post-visit Follow-up | Document risk score and plan | Builds continuity and compliance |
Common Questions About Downloading the ASCVD Risk Calculator
Is the calculator free to download?
Most official versions are free, particularly those provided by government or academic resources. However, some app publishers may bundle the tool in paid clinical apps.
Can I use a spreadsheet version for research?
Yes, but ensure you validate the sheet’s calculations against a known standard. Also verify that the spreadsheet respects the data ranges and variable categories in the original equation.
Does the calculator replace a clinician’s judgment?
No. It should supplement clinical judgment, serving as a quantitative input to a broader clinical conversation.
